2010-12-13 64 views
-1

好吧,我总是问自己这个问题。SharePoint OOTB功能与自定义开发

当谈到SharePoint OOTB功能VS C#自定义开发,你究竟在哪里画线?

刚刚发表您的想法...(即使你认为这个问题很可笑:-P)

回答

1

我不记得一个单一的项目其中SP“开箱即用” ......

  1. 完全满足客户的要求(最微不足道的情况除外)。在需求发生变化的情况下,这往往会导致过度复杂的黑客攻击或最终重写为“自定义开发”。
  2. SharePoint Designer 没有使问题变得更难以维护。最差的。产品。永远。

编辑:其实,现在我正在“强迫”自己记住它,我觉得这一切下放给一些黑客或避免问题得到解决一些限制或其他。差异是,其中遭遇黑客行为,以及执行所述反措施是多么容易。

1

不知道你如何得到这样的具体答案,不应该根据具体情况决定吗?

当然它只是“如果定制开发的成本低于”按照现状生活“的成本,那么开发还是不开发呢?

0

在SharePoint中有许多定制可以在没有开发的情况下完成(如果您将C#代码称为“自定义开发”) 使用Sharepoint Designer可以完成几件事情,被认为是自定义开发...... 我已经创建了VS的网站,用Designer来改变基本的东西,并且我已经创建了WSS作为UI的工作流程......所以它也取决于你想要完成的任务...

+0

从1(完全没有)到10(有史以来最好的)的规模,设计师相关的工作如何维护/测试?:-) – 2010-12-14 18:06:33

+0

呃...我当然有它的问题,当试图复制或查明具体问题;也许我会给它一个6 .... – 2011-01-10 16:13:46